Medium at the start of leaching: hydrochloric acid (200 g/L) mixed with lead anode sludge (liquid-solid ratio 3:1); After leaching, the concentration of hydrochloric acid in the liquid is 150 g/L, with Sb at 20 g/L, Bi at 120 g/L, and F ions at 10 g/L; the liquid-solid ratio is 5:1 ; Leaching temperature: 80°C, time: 4 hours ; Which sea friend can tell me what material is suitable for using in leaching tanks? Does the leaching tank have a stirrer? φ1.7*1.8m, with an effective volume of 3m3; its specifications are very similar to those of the phosphorus trichloride hydrolysis reactor customized for one of our clients. The material of the hydrolysis tank is impermeable graphite; it has been in use for over 8 years and is still in operation, with an expected service life of 10 to 15 years. The operating conditions of the hydrolysis reactor are: medium – water, phosphorus trichloride, hydrogen chloride, phosphorous acid ; Temperature: 80–105 degrees ; Pressure: Atmospheric pressure.
